Dashiell is a leading national provider of technical services to the electric utility, power generation, industrial, renewable and energy industries. These services include planning and systems studies, design and engineering, maintenance and testing, program management, construction, and turnkey EPC projects. Built on 50 years of experience handling large‑scale complex projects, Dashiell is unique in that we are a turnkey Engineering, Construction, and Testing company that specializes in medium and high voltage electrical infrastructure.

Primary Function

The Technician will perform electrical testing, maintenance, and start‑ups of high voltage substations. Assignments are closely supervised and designed to further develop employee job knowledge and abilities.

Duties & Responsibilities
  • Perform electrical testing services on power apparatus, substations, and switch gear (e.g., protective relays, circuit breakers, transformers, current and potential transformers, meters, transducers, power system metering, cables, grounding systems, motors, batteries, alarm systems, and annunciators):
    • Protective relays and relaying systems
    • Circuit breakers
    • Power transformers
    • Current and potential transformers
    • Meters, transducers, and power system metering
    • Power cables
    • Grounding systems
    • Motors and motor starters
    • Station batteries and chargers
    • Alarm systems and annunciators
  • Perform troubleshooting, problem identification, and analysis; make recommendations regarding corrective action and/or repairs.
  • Generate technical reports detailing services provided, problems found, and corrective action taken or recommended.
  • Represent the company professionally when communicating and interfacing with clients.
  • Communicate effectively with company management on a regular basis regarding project status and the scheduling of manpower and equipment.
  • Make safety a top priority, realizing that the company has zero tolerance for unsafe practices.
  • Perform other duties as required.
Minimum Qualifications / Experience

Associate’s or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ering Technology, Electrical Engineering, or equivalent is required. Technician experience in the high voltage industry will be accepted in lieu of a degree. Minimum 2+ years of experience in the high voltage industry is preferred.

Possess Skills In The Following Areas
  • Demonstrated knowledge of The Power Triangle
  • Ability to understand the basics of one‑line, three‑line, AC/DC schemes, and connection diagrams
  • Demonstrated solid understanding of current and potential transformers
  • Ability to perform basic current transformer tests
  • Understanding of AC & DC fundamentals
  • Working knowledge of IEEE, ANSI, ICEA, and NETA standards
  • Basic knowledge of various metering configurations and connections
  • Proven knowledge of vacuum vs. air circuit breakers
  • Understanding of oil and gas circuit breaker functions
  • Knowledge of PT, CCVT, and CT concepts
  • Knowledge of power transformer components
  • Understanding of motor ratings and testing for rotating machinery
  • Knowledge of capacitor banks and types
  • Basic knowledge of electrical components, devices, and symbols
  • Excellent oral and written communication skills with a diverse audience
  • Knowledge of protective relay functions and differences
  • Understanding of primary and secondary phasing
  • Teamwork and collaboration skills
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office Suite (Outlook, Word, Excel)
  • Ability to work safely in hazardous high voltage and petrochemical environments
  • Valid driver’s license with clean record
  • Ability to obtain a TWIC card
  • Pass pre‑employment drug, alcohol, and background checks, and ongoing random checks
  • Travel up to 25% with flexibility for frequent overtime
